#274468 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#274468 is composed of 15.3% red, 26.7% green and 40.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 62.5% cyan, 34.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 59.2% black. It has a hue angle of 213.2 degrees, a saturation of 45.5% and a lightness of 28%. #274468 color hex could be obtained by blending #4e88d0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

#274468 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#274468 has RGB values of R:39, G:68, B:104 and CMYK values of C:0.63, M:0.35, Y:0, K:0.59. Its decimal value is 2573416.

Shades and Tints of #274468
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020304 is the darkest color, while #f5f8f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#274468
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#43474d is the less saturated color, while #00408f is the most saturated one.
